Pflugerville, Travis County, Texas Property Taxes
Property Taxes in Pflugerville, Texas
Median Pflugerville, Texas effective property tax rate: 1.47%, significantly higher than the national median of 1.02%, and slightly lower than the Texas state median of 1.48%.
Median Pflugerville, Texas home value: $433,240
Median annual Pflugerville, Texas tax bill: $6,464, $4,064 higher than the national median property tax bill of $2,400.

Property Tax Rates Across Pflugerville, Travis County, Texas
As noted earlier, local government entities set tax rates, which can vary widely within a state.
Why? Because annually, each county estimates its required budget to provide services and divides that by the total value of all taxable property within its jurisdiction. This calculation results in the property tax rate.
While there are votes and laws involved in setting tax rates and budgets, in a nutshell, this is the annual process.

Property Tax Assessment Values Across Pflugerville, Travis County, Texas
When examining property taxes in Pflugerville, Texas, understanding the distinction between "market value" and "assessed value" is crucial.
The market value is what a willing buyer would pay to a willing seller in an open and competitive market, often influenced by location, property condition, and economic market trends. The Travis County appraisal district estimates the market value for tax purposes.
The assessed value is the market value minus any applicable exemptions or limits determined by local laws and offerings. The tax assessed value is the figure used to calculate your property taxes or the amount multiplied by your tax rate to get your tax bill.
Assessment notices:
In Travis County, assessment notices are sent in April each year. They'll typically reach your mailbox by the middle of April.
Each property owner receives an assessment notice that contains both the market value and assessed value, along with an estimate of your property tax bill. Property Tax Bills Across Pflugerville, Travis County, Texas
Property tax bills in Pflugerville are calculated by multiplying a home’s assessed value by the local tax rate, then applying any exemptions that reduce the taxable amount. For homeowners, this means the bill is shaped by both market value and the taxing jurisdictions that apply to the property. With a median home price of $433,240, many owners in Travis County face bills that can rise quickly as assessed values increase.
What does this mean for homeowners? Higher assessed values usually lead to higher property tax bills, even if the home has not changed. In Pflugerville, the 25th percentile tax bill is $4,435, the 75th percentile is $8,475, and the 90th percentile is $10,528. The median tax bill is $6,464, which is well above the national median property tax bill of $2,400.
